How to Replace Bifold Door Glass

Changing glass panels in bifold doors can be a DIY project, however it needs some ability and patience. Here is a step-by-step guide on how to do it:

  1. Prepare the location: Before beginning the task, ensure the area around the bifold doors is clear of furniture and other obstructions.
  2. Eliminate the door: Take the bifold door out of its track and lay it on a flat surface area.
  3. Remove the old glass: Carefully eliminate the old glass panel from the door frame, taking care not to damage the surrounding material.
  4. Tidy the frame: Clean the door frame and surrounding location to ensure a smooth setup process.
  5. Install the brand-new glass: Place the brand-new glass panel into the door frame, ensuring it is properly lined up and protected.
  6. Replace the door: Put the bifold door back in its track and ensure it is correctly aligned and secured.

Regularly Asked Questions

Q: How much does it cost to replace bifold door glass?A: The expense of replacing bifold door glass depends upon the type and size of the glass, along with the intricacy of the setup. On average, the expense can vary from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,000.

Q: Can I replace bifold door glass myself?A: Yes, replacing bifold door glass can be a DIY job, but it needs some skill and perseverance. If Bifold Door Handle Replacement are not comfortable with the installation process, it is recommended to work with an expert.

Q: What type of glass is best for bifold doors?A: The type of glass best for bifold doors depends on your specific needs and choices. Double glazing and low-e glass are popular alternatives for their energy effectiveness and sound decrease properties.
